The Default Answer Used to Be "Buy"
Ask most business owners why they use the software they use, and the honest answer is usually some version of "it was already there." Somebody found a tool a few years back, it did the job well enough, and nobody has questioned it since. Need software, buy software.
That default is starting to crack. Retool's 2026 Build vs. Buy Report found that 35 percent of teams have already replaced at least one SaaS product with something they built themselves, and 78 percent plan to build more custom tools this year.
Buying Keeps Getting More Expensive
Some of that shift is just math. IT leaders who renewed a SaaS contract in the past year saw a price increase 79 percent of the time, according to Zylo's 2026 pricing research, and total spend climbed nearly 8 percent even though the number of tools stayed flat.
A good chunk of that comes from AI. Vendors are rolling out new "AI-enhanced" tiers and quietly retiring the plans that do not include them, so customers get pushed onto pricier tiers whether they touch the AI features or not. Then there is the waste underneath it: the average company runs at 54 percent license utilization, which works out to close to $19.8 million a year spent on seats nobody is using.

Fewer Logins, Fewer Blind Spots

Off-the-shelf tools rarely talk to each other well. Add a new one and you usually add a new login, plus one more place for customer information to fall out of sync.
Custom software does not have that problem, because the integrations are built around the systems you already run instead of whatever the vendor decided to support. One system built around one workflow closes the gaps that three or four bolted-together subscriptions leave wide open.
Who Else Has a Copy of Your Customer Data

Every subscription you sign up for is another company holding a copy of your business: your customer list, your pricing, your margins. Third-party involvement in data breaches jumped to 30 percent in 2025, up from roughly 15 percent the year before, according to Verizon's 2025 Data Breach Investigations Report.
Software built for your business alone means you decide where that data lives and who can touch it, instead of hoping a vendor's security team is faster than the next attacker.

Does the Math Actually Work Out?
For a single, simple tool, buying is usually still cheaper. A three-year cost comparison from Digital Applied put a typical SaaS setup at roughly $84,400 over three years, against about $88,600 to build and maintain the same thing custom, a modest premium.
The math changes once custom software replaces two or three subscriptions tied to one core workflow. That is when the separate fees and manual workarounds between systems start costing more than a single system built to do the whole job.
Not Everything Should Be Built
Payroll, email, and other commodity needs are usually still cheaper and faster to buy. Building makes sense when the workflow is genuinely core to how you operate and nothing on the market quite fits it.
